WebNov 5, 2024 · The data follows a normal distribution with a mean score ( M) of 1150 and a standard deviation ( SD) of 150. You want to find the probability that SAT scores in your sample exceed 1380. To standardize your data, you first find the z score for 1380. The z score tells you how many standard deviations away 1380 is from the mean. WebStandard deviation measures the spread of a data distribution. WebThe standard deviation is a number that measures how far data values are from their mean. The standard deviation provides a numerical measure of the overall amount of variation in a data set, and can be used to determine whether a particular data value is close to or far from the mean. WebMar 2, 2024 · Conveniently, the standard deviation uses the original units of the data, which makes interpretation easier. Consequently, the standard deviation is the most widely used measure of variability. WebStandard Deviation: A measure of the dispersion of a set of data from its mean. These are the steps to calculate it by hand. I recommend using a table to keep track. of your values; we will practice this below. Step 1: List the values and find the mean (column 1). Step 2: Find the distance between each value and the mean (column 2). Step 3 ...
